Albert Richard KESTLE

KESTLE, Albert Richard

Service Number: 600
Enlisted: 21 October 1916, Melbourne, Vic.
Last Rank: Private
Last Unit: 12th Machine Gun Company
Born: Taradale, Victoria, Australia, 1890
Home Town: Armadale, Stonnington, Victoria
Occupation: Driver
Died: Killed in Action, near Zonnebeke, Belgium, 28 September 1917
Cemetery: No known grave - "Known Unto God"
Menin Gate Memorial, Ypres, Flanders, Belgium
Memorials: Australian War Memorial Roll of Honour, Menin Gate Memorial (Commonwealth Memorial to the Missing of the Ypres Salient)
